Exactly what is a Yojeong?
A yojeong traces its origins to Korea’s Joseon-era pungnyu (풍류) tradition, wherever Students and aristocrats gathered to take pleasure in tunes, poetry, and wine. Modern yojeong, like Myeongwolgwan, reinterpret this tradition, presenting special Areas for dining, drinking, and entertainment. Not like regular bars or karaoke rooms, yojeong emphasize sophistication, with hostesses (also known as yojeong) trained in conversation, etiquette, and common arts to elevate the encounter.

two. Cultural Performances
What sets Myeongwolgwan aside is its integration of gukak (국악), standard Korean new music. Hostesses, wearing tasteful hanbok, conduct Dwell instrumental pieces or vocal arrangements applying devices similar to the gayageum (zither) or janggu (drum). These performances, held through meals, evoke the ambiance of a Joseon-period banquet, bridging previous and present[one][8].
